HULS Gallery Tokyo is pleased to present an exhibition featuring new demitasse creations by ceramic artist Taki Nakazato, who works at the Ryutagama Kiln in Karatsu. A demitasse, with a capacity about half that of a standard coffee cup, is ideal for savoring rich, dark-roasted coffee. As a coffee enthusiast himself, Taki meticulously crafts these small yet functional and charming pieces. You may find the perfect companion for your next relaxing coffee break. We are hosting a special event where you can savor the exquisite coffee brewed by Katsuji Daibo, the former owner of the renowned "Daibo Coffee" in Aoyama, Tokyo, which closed in 2013. The coffee will be served in demitasse cups crafted by Taki Nakazato, who is himself an avid fan of "Daibo Coffee," a beloved favorite among coffee enthusiasts. HULS Gallery Tokyo will hold a solo exhibition of “KOTENRA”, a jewelry brand that captures landscapes of color under the theme of “Time and Memory.” Artist Seiki Kotenra translates abstract images inspired by painting into jewelry, expressing his unique approach to color. Each meticulously handcrafted piece serves as a wearable work of art, adding vibrancy to everyday outfit. This exhibition will feature a wide range of pieces for sale, including a new design inspired by spring flowers, as well as earrings, necklaces, and brooches.
